1. Common Signs Your iPhone eSIM Is Working
After installing a digital SIM, it is important to confirm that the mobile plan is active and functioning properly. If you are unsure how to check if eSIM is activated in iPhone, several simple signs on the device can help you quickly verify that the connection is working as expected.
- Carrier name displayed at the top of the screen:
- One of the easiest indicators is the carrier name appearing in the iPhone’s status bar at the top of the screen. When the eSIM is activated successfully, the device will show the mobile network name along with signal bars. This means the iPhone has connected to the carrier’s cellular network.
- Ability to make calls or send texts:
- A working eSIM should allow the device to place phone calls and send SMS messages normally. If calls connect successfully and text messages can be delivered, the cellular service linked to the eSIM is active. This is a strong sign that the digital SIM is functioning correctly.
- Cellular data connects to the internet:
- Another clear sign is the ability to use mobile data without Wi-Fi. When cellular data is turned on, the iPhone should be able to browse websites, use apps, or stream content through the carrier network. If internet access works through mobile data, the eSIM plan is active.
- The eSIM profile appears in cellular settings:
- You can also confirm activation by opening Settings → Cellular on the iPhone. In this section, the installed eSIM profile should appear as a listed cellular plan with options to manage it. If the plan is visible and active in the settings, the eSIM has been successfully installed on the device.

2. How to Check if eSIM is Activated in iPhone

After installing an eSIM, many users want to make sure the digital plan is working correctly. Fortunately, the iPhone includes built-in settings that allow you to quickly verify whether the eSIM has been activated and connected to the carrier network.
Open Settings
First, let’s open the Settings app on the iPhone. This application manages most system configurations, including connectivity, SIM settings, and network preferences. Accessing this menu is the starting point for checking the status of any cellular plan installed on the device.
Tap Cellular
Next, you scroll down and tap Cellular (or Mobile Data, depending on the region). In this section, the iPhone displays all mobile plans associated with the device. For anyone wondering how to check if eSIM is activated in iPhone, the Cellular menu provides the key details needed to verify activation.
Look for the eSIM Plan under Cellular Plans
Within the Cellular page, you should see a list of plans under Cellular Plans. If an eSIM has been installed successfully, the device will display it as a separate line with the carrier name or a custom label. The presence of this plan indicates that the eSIM profile has been added to the iPhone.
Check if the Line Is Turned On
After locating the plan, tap on it to confirm that the line is turned on. When the toggle for the cellular line is enabled, the iPhone is allowed to use that eSIM for calls, texts, and mobile data. If the line is turned off, the device will not connect to the carrier network.
Confirm Signal Bars Appear on the Status Bar
Finally, look at the status bar at the top of the screen. When the eSIM is active, the iPhone will show signal bars and the carrier name, indicating that the device is connected to the cellular network. This visual signal confirms that the eSIM plan is working properly.
3. What to Do if Your iPhone eSIM Is Not Activated
Sometimes an eSIM may not activate immediately after installation. If your device cannot connect to the cellular network, a few simple troubleshooting steps can help resolve the issue.
Restart Your iPhone
Restarting the iPhone is usually the quickest solution to troubleshoot any temporary problems with the network or system. Restarting the iPhone will allow it to renew its network settings and re-establish its connection with the carrier’s system. Once the iPhone has been restarted, it is essential to determine if the cellular signal is available and if the eSIM is functioning properly.
Check that the eSIM Line Is Enabled
Another problem that may be encountered is that the cellular line of the eSIM may be turned off. It is essential to check that the line is enabled under Settings – Cellular. If there is any doubt about how to check if eSIM is activated on iPhone, this section will indicate whether or not the plan is installed and turned on.
Update iOS Software
It is also essential to consider that an outdated version of iOS may be a problem. Apple often updates its operating system to improve its compatibility with other systems. It is thus essential to update the iPhone to the latest version of iOS to enable it to activate properly.
Re-scan the Carrier QR Code
If the profile was not properly installed, it is possible that you might need to install it again. In this case, you would need to delete the profile and then scan the QR code provided by your carrier again. This would help you to download a fresh copy of the profile and solve any installation problems you are facing.
Contact Your Carrier for Activation Support
If you still are not able to install the profile, it is possible that there is a problem with the activation process provided by your carrier. In this case, you would need to contact the customer support team of your carrier and ask them to confirm that the profile plan is activated on their end.
